Output ef8e25ae998d58d6cc7d2751b40ba12a4d3e3fea630af27f989b5228b642f439:0

value
34959189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95debf13889d6c31a78a85fa55d82e90ee1b8638 OP_EQUAL
address
MMZbkhkzLNQWtQSn9T22S4rxPMraLr9zEj
transaction
ef8e25ae998d58d6cc7d2751b40ba12a4d3e3fea630af27f989b5228b642f439
spent
true